Abstract
The effects of initial microstructure on the microstructure evolution of a Ti-1.5Fe (mass%) alloy during deformation in the (α + β) two-phase region are studied at different deformation temperatures. Refining interlamellar spacing and colony size of the (α + β) lamellar structure by quenching after β solutionizing results in promotion of dynamic recrystallization.
